Maite Irurzun-Lopez

Maite Irurzun-Lopez is an Economic Affairs Officer at the UN Economic Commission for Africa, working under the Economic and Social Policy Division as the HIV/AIDS focal point. Ms. Lopez is a Social Economist who specializes in HIV/AIDS issues in the African region. Previous professional experience includes work with the Poverty Reduction Department of IDS, the Social Policy Division of the Asian Development Bank based in Manila (The Philippines), Southern Health Improvement Sanity (SHIS) Tuberculosis Hospital in Calcutta (India), Department of International Economics at Javeriana University (Colombia), Monitoring and Evaluation Office of Valencia Regional Government (Spain), and ASEFIC consultant for small and medium enterprises. She received an MPhil in Development Studies at the Institute of Development Studies at the University of Sussex.

As of Jan 1, 2007, the advisory work formerly carried out by the Millennium Project secretariat team is being continued by an MDG Support team integrated under the United Nations Development Program.
